1. What Is IELTS?

ielts buy online is a standardized test developed to evaluate the English language efficiency of non‑native speakers. It is jointly handled by the British Council, IDP: IELTS Australia, and Cambridge Assessment English. The test is accepted by over 11,000 companies worldwide, including universities, employers, migration authorities, and professional bodies.

The IELTS certificate (often described as the "Cert IELTS") is the official document that reports a candidate's band rating in each of the four abilities: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. The certificate is legitimate for two years from the date of the test.

3. Test Format

The overall test duration is 2 hours 45 minutes and includes 4 areas:

SectionMaterialPeriodVariety of Questions
Listening4 recorded monologues and discussions.30 minutes40
Reading3 long texts (Academic) or different reading passages (General Training).60 minutes40
Composing2 tasks: a brief essay (Task 2) and a visual description or letter (Task 1).60 minutes2
SpeakingFace‑to‑face interview with an inspector, consisting of a short monologue (cue card).11-- 14 minutes3 parts

The Listening, Reading, and Writing components are completed in one sitting, while the Speaking test may be set up on the exact same day or as much as 7 days before/after the other sections.


4. Scoring and Band Descriptors

IELTS utilizes a 9‑band scoring system, where each band represents a level of English proficiency:

Band ScoreEfficiency Level
9-- ExpertTotally functional command of the language.
8-- Very GoodTotally operational command with periodic unsystematic errors.
7-- GoodOperational command with periodic inaccuracies and misconceptions.
6-- CompetentNormally efficient command despite some mistakes and misconceptions.
5-- ModestLimited command, regular problems in understanding and expression.
4-- LimitedRegular breakdowns in interaction.
3-- Extremely LimitedJust fundamental understanding in familiar situations.
2-- IntermittentExcellent trouble understanding spoken and composed English.
1-- Non‑UserEssentially has no capability to use the language.

Most scholastic institutions need a minimum band of 6.0-- 7.0, while professional registration may require 7.0 or greater.

6. Test‑Day Tips

The following list can assist candidates perform at their best on test day:

  • Arrive Early-- Reach the test centre at least 30 minutes before the arranged start.
  • Bring Required Documents-- A valid passport or nationwide ID (the same ID utilized at registration).
  • Listen Carefully to Instructions-- Pay very close attention to the invigilator's guidelines, specifically for the Listening area.
  • Manage Time Wisely-- Allocate roughly 1 minute per question in Reading; stick to the 20‑minute limit for Task 1 Writing.
  • Stay Calm-- Use deep‑breathing techniques if stress and anxiety arises; a clear mind improves retention.
  • Follow Speaking Protocol-- Speak plainly, maintain eye contact, and answer the inspector's questions fully.

7. After the Test

  • Outcomes Release-- Test results are readily available online 13 days after the paper‑based test (or within 3-- 5 days for computer‑delivered tests).
  • Trf (Test Report Form)-- Candidates can ask for as much as 5 copies to be sent straight to institutions.
  • Validity-- The cert IELTS stands for two years; prospects might retake the test if a higher rating is needed.
